Camponotus albosparsus
Bingham, 1903
valid
Camponotus taylori var. albosparsus
Bingham, 1903:
354 (s.w.)
INDIA.
Palearctic.
Primary type information:
Primary type material: syntype major and minor workers (numbers not stated). Primary type locality: India: Himalaya (Smythies). Primary type depository: MHNG.
- [First available use of Camponotus maculatus taylori albosparsus ; unavailable (infrasubspecific) name.]
- [Misspelled as albosparatus by Terayama, 2009: 217 (in key).]
- Combination in Camponotus (Tanaemyrmex): Emery, 1925d: 93.
- As unavailable (infrasubspecific) name: Emery, 1896j: 370 (in list); Forel, 1904d: 29.
- Subspecies of Camponotus barbatus taylori: Wheeler, 1913f: 237.
- Subspecies of Camponotus barbatus: Forel, 1906b: 84; Forel, 1912a: 75; Forel, 1913g: 200; Wheeler, 1921c: 544; Emery, 1925d: 93; Wheeler, 1927d: 9; Wheeler, 1928c: 32; Wheeler, 1929g: 9; Wheeler, 1929h: 62; Wheeler, 1930k: 75; Santschi, 1937h: 379; Menozzi, 1939a: 318 (in key); Teranishi, 1940: 60; Chapman & Capco, 1951: 243.
- Status as species: Wang et al., 1989a: 223 (in key); Wang et al., 1989b: 327; Wu & Wang, 1992c: 1315; Wang & Wu, 1994: 30 (in key); Wu & Wang, 1995a: 178; Bolton, 1995b: 85; Terayama, 1999b: 31 (redescription); Zhou, 2001a: 205; Zhang & Zheng, 2002: 218; Imai et al., 2003: 38; Lin & Wu, 2003: 60; Karmaly & Narendran, 2006: 37; Terayama, 2009: 216; Ran & Zhou, 2011: 66; Guénard & Dunn, 2012: 27; Bharti et al., 2016: 23; Wang et al., 2022: 40.
- Material of the unavailable name Camponotus maculatus taylori formosae referred here by Lin & Wu, 2003: 60; Terayama, 2009: 216.
